Specifications

  • Model: NBL
  • Bluetooth version: Bluetooth 5.3
  • Compatible Bluetooth profile: AVRCP/A2DP/HFP/HSP
  • Supported codec: SBC/AAC
  • Maximum communication range: 10 m
  • Frequency band: 2402MHz-2480MHz
  • Frequency range: 50Hz-20KHz • Earbuds’ battery capacity: 25mAh/0.0925Wh
  • Earbuds’ input power: 5V-25mA
  • Charging case’s battery capacity: 250mAh/0.925Wh
  • Charging case’s input power: 5V-250mA
  • Charging case’s interface: USB-C
  • Material: ABS

Operating instructions

  1.  Power on
    a. When the charging case opens, the earbuds power on.
  2. Pairing and connection
    1. Earbuds are ready to pair right out of the charging case. Note: If the pairing fails, please check whether the earbuds are fully charged and repeat the operation above.
    2. Open the Bluetooth menu on your device. In the list of discovered Bluetooth devices, tap or click your Vention T12.
    Note: For the first-time pairing, please keep the pairing range within 1 m. After the pairing is successful, the earbud automatically powers off when placed back in the case, and you can use either earbud independently.
  3. Power off
    • Auto power off
    a. The earbuds will automatically power off after 5 minutes of not being connected.
    b. When the earbuds are not paired with the phone due to the long distance, it will automatically power off if it is not connected for more than 5 minutes.
    • Manual power off
    a. Earbuds automatically power off when place back in the charging case with the lid closed.
    b. When it is connected and not playing any content, press and hold the multi-function button for 5 seconds to power off (left or right).
  4. Music mode
    VENTION NBL True Wireless Bluetooth Earbuds - Icon • Play/Pause: Tap the multi-function button twice quickly(left or right)
    VENTION NBL True Wireless Bluetooth Earbuds - Icon1• Skip backward: Press and hold the multi-function button on the left earbud for 2 seconds
    VENTION NBL True Wireless Bluetooth Earbuds - Icon2• Skip forward: Press and hold the multi-function button on the right earbud for 2 seconds
    VENTION NBL True Wireless Bluetooth Earbuds - Icon3• Decrease the volume: Tap the multi-function button on the left earbud
    VENTION NBL True Wireless Bluetooth Earbuds - Icon4• Increase the volume: Tap the multi-function button on the right earbud
  5.  Phone mode
    VENTION NBL True Wireless Bluetooth Earbuds - Icon5• Decline the call: Press and hold the multi-function button for 2 seconds(left or right)
    VENTION NBL True Wireless Bluetooth Earbuds - Icon6• Answer a call: Tap the multi-function button twice quickly(left or right)
    VENTION NBL True Wireless Bluetooth Earbuds - Icon7 • End a call: Press and hold the multi-function button for 2 seconds(left or right)
  6. Using the voice assist function
    VENTION NBL True Wireless Bluetooth Earbuds - Icon8 • When the phone is in standby or playing music, tap the multi-function button for 3 times(left or right)to activate your voice assistant. Tap the multi-function button for 3 times(left or right° stop mobile device voice control.
  7. Clear the Earbuds device list
    VENTION NBL True Wireless Bluetooth Earbuds - Icon9 • When the earbuds are powered on (and the device’s Bluetooth function is turned off), press and hold the setup button for 5 seconds. After the white light flashes 5 times, the earbuds will be reset, deleting all pairing data.
